What is a common use of chatbots in customer service?

Explanation:
The common use of chatbots in customer service is offering personalized assistance based on user data. This approach allows chatbots to analyze previous interactions, customer preferences, and specific information provided by users to tailor responses that meet individual needs more effectively. Personalization enhances the user experience by making interactions feel more relevant and engaged, potentially leading to increased customer satisfaction and loyalty. This contrasts with providing generic responses, which may not address unique user concerns or inquiries, ultimately leading to frustration. Restricting communication methods, like only using email, limits the immediacy and accessibility that chatbots can offer, as they are typically designed for real-time interaction across various platforms. Routing all queries to human agents ignores the potential of chatbots to handle simpler, repetitive inquiries efficiently, thus allowing human agents to devote their time to more complex issues. Personalized assistance is, therefore, a key function of chatbots in enhancing customer service effectiveness.

So, what’s the deal with personalized assistance? It’s all about using the information available—previous interactions, preferences, and even browsing history—to tailor responses that resonate with individual needs. Imagine you're online shopping, and instead of the usual chatbox loading a default “Hi, how can I help you today?”, it pops up with something like, “Hey there! Noticed you were looking at running shoes. Can I help you find the perfect pair?” Sounds pretty appealing, right?

Now, let’s unpack why this personalization is crucial. In a world where every interaction matters, it’s no longer about just providing information; it’s about creating an experience. Chatbots that analyze user data can boost engagement and satisfaction, which ultimately leads to customer loyalty. Think of it this way: when a chatbot offers answers that reflect your specific inquiries rather than generic responses, it feels less like an interaction with a robot and more like a conversation with a knowledgeable friend.

Some might argue, “Why not just route all queries to human agents?” While human touch is undeniably important, it ignores the efficiency that chatbots bring to the table. For simpler and repetitive inquiries, chatbots can take the lead, allowing human agents to focus on the more complex issues that truly need a human's insight.

And don't even get me started on the risk of restricting customer support to email communication. With chatbots deployed across various platforms—instant messaging, social media, and websites—the doors are wide open for real-time interaction. Isn’t it refreshing to get quick replies when you have a pressing question? Instead of waiting a whole day for an email response, why not get instant help?
